Elle Woods, the main character of Legally Blonde, exemplifies qualities that everyone should want to be. Not only does she have great fashion sense, she's got a great mentality too! Elle is also driven and refuses to give up on what she wants. We should all take notes (and maybe even wear a little more pink). She sets an example for anyone that wants to work for a great career and make the happy ending they deserve happen. If that isn’t enough, here are 12 reasons that Elle Woods should be your hero:

1. Elle sets goals and sticks to them.

She decides to go to Harvard Law School, and guess what she does? Hint, she goes to Harvard Law School. Everyone should be motivated to achieve what they set their mind to!

2. She lets her personality shine through.

Everything Elle does has her own personal touch. We should all aim to embrace our individuality.

3. She has moments of self-doubt.

At a couple points in the movie Elle questions what she’s doing. Not only is this relatable, it’s important to put thought into what we are doing and why we are doing it.

4. Sometimes she needs a little push.

When Elle feels like giving up, one of her professors gives her advice that makes her change her mind about quitting. We should all be willing to listen to and ask for the help of others, just like Elle. Sometimes it takes some wise words from someone you look up to, to keep you going!

5. She gives second chances.

When Elle first meets Vivian, it isn’t a pleasant encounter. However, they are best friends in the end. We should follow her example and be willing to give people second chances because sometimes first impressions are just that.

6. She doesn’t let sexism hold her back.

Many times along the journey, it is made apparent that she has a beautiful body; by a man on the street and her law professor. But she doesn’t let this stop her. Next time we encounter an obstacle, be it sexism or whatever else, in our paths, think of Elle and don’t give up!

7. She isn’t ashamed of who she is; a girly girl through and through.

Many took her as being basic or an air head, however her knowledge of hair care ends up saving the day. We should follow Elle’s example and never downplay our strengths!

8. Elle has friends that support her.

Through her application process and going to law school, they have her back. It’s important that we cherish the friends we have and share in their accomplishments too! She couldn’t have done it without them, and we all wouldn’t be where we are if we stood alone!

9. She’s a friend to the animals.

Elle has a Chihuahua named Bruiser Woods who is her trusty companion throughout the movie. She even has her own line of faux fur panties. So she’s not only a successful lawyer and designer, but a good steward too. Who wouldn’t want to be like that?

10. She gets defeated, but doesn’t stop.

In the movie, Elle feels discouraged about her progress as a lawyer after finding out she was only hired for being pretty. Once again people are putting her into the brainless-blonde stereotype. She gets her feelings hurt, just like anyone else would. But does that stop her? No.

11. She refuses to settle.

This is perhaps one of the best qualities that Elle possesses. Her ex-boyfriend, Warner Huntington III, had dumped her in the beginning of the movie, and comes crawling back after she’s hit big time success. Although she loved him and originally went to law school to win him back, she has come to realize she deserves better. We should all follow her example and never let ourselves settle for less than what we deserve.

12. She has faith in herself.

This is the driving force behind majority of Elle’s decisions as she pushes herself to be the best she can be. Sometimes we need to remind ourselves that we can do anything we set our mind to and to have faith that it’ll work out in the end! It did for Elle!
